We are updating the rules to add the following:
Adapters and input displays are not allowed to give you more information than looking at an unmodified controller. This includes, but isn't limited to: exact input values, carpetless input display skins, or specific off-notch indicators.
We want to discourage having input displays be a tool that aids your run live instead of just for viewers/offline reference. This will only apply to N64/VC as simultaneous Analog/Digital mapping is allowed on Emulator. Previously verified runs not complying with this rule will remain on the leaderboard as no input display rules were in place at the time of their verification, so they are grandfathered in. If you're unsure whether a specific input display skin is allowed, reach out to any SRC moderator.
